Frequently Asked Questions

Do I need to go to court for this matter?
Court involvement in Family Law matters can occur, particularly when disputes escalate or parties cannot reach agreement through negotiation or mediation. Whether your situation requires a court appearance depends on several factors, including the nature of the disagreement, the complexity of asset or custody arrangements, and how willing both parties are to find common ground outside the courtroom. Based on your location in Ridgehaven, SA, one nearby court location is: Elizabeth Magistrates Court 15 Frobisher Road, Elizabeth This location is provided for general context only. Family Law matters are generally handled in the Family Court of Australia or Federal Circuit and Family Court, though some applications may be dealt with at magistrate level depending on jurisdiction and the type of issue involved. A lawyer can advise whether court involvement is required and which court or tribunal applies to your situation.

How much do Family Law lawyers cost in Ridgehaven, SA?
Expect to pay between $300 and $600 per hour for Family Law lawyers in Ridgehaven, SA. Hourly rates fluctuate based on the lawyer's experience level, firm size, and geographical location within the area. The total expense for your matter depends heavily on time investment required. Straightforward tasks like reviewing separation agreements or providing initial advice about property settlements typically fall at the lower end of the hourly scale and require minimal time commitment. Moderately complex negotiations involving parenting arrangements or drafting consent orders sit in the mid-range. Contested proceedings requiring extensive court preparation, multiple hearings, or disputes involving significant assets command the highest rates and substantially more billable hours. Actual fees vary depending on the lawyer and the circumstances of the matter.

What documents do I need for a Family Law lawyer in Ridgehaven, SA?
When meeting with a family law practitioner in Ridgehaven, SA, it can help to have photo identification, recent financial statements including bank records and tax returns, plus any existing court orders or custody arrangements if available. Should children be involved in your matter, birth certificates and current parenting plans may be useful to provide. Only a lawyer can confirm what documents are required for your situation.
